Philips Semiconductors 80C51 8-bit microcontroller family 1K/64 OTP/ROM, low pin count POWER-DOWN MODE In the power-down mode, the oscillator is stopped and the instruction to invoke power-down is the last instruction executed. Only the contents of the on-chip RAM are preserved. A hardware reset is the only way to terminate the power-down mode. the control bits for the reduced power modes are in the special function register PCON ...

Philips Semiconductors 80C51 8-bit microcontroller family 1K/64 OTP/ROM, low pin count 87C750 PROGRAMMING CONSIDERATIONS EPROM Characteristics The 87C750 is programmed by using a modified Quick-Pulse Programming algorithm similar to that used for devices such as the 87C451 and 87C51. It differs from these devices in that a serial data stream is used to place the 87C750 in the programming mode ...
